Interaction Of Gamma Rays With Calcium Aluminoborate Glasses Containing Holmium Or Erbium

The optical absorption spectra of nominally pure and rare-earth-ion-doped (Ho3+ or Er3+) calcium aluminoborate (cabal) glasses were measured from 190 to 900nm before and after y-ray irradiation. The induced absorption spectra, calculated as the differences between the spectra of the irradiated and the unirradiated glasses, exhibit the characteristic absorption bands caused by the respective rare-earth ions. The intensity of the induced bands depends on the rare-earth oxide content.
